Korea's no. 1 'Waiting in Hell' Legend, Song Gye Ok, Opens in Singapore!

1) ASSORTED GRILLED CHICKEN PLATTER

- 6 rare chicken cuts (boneless chicken neck fillet, chicken gizzard, chicken heart, chicken breast softbone, chicken thigh, and chicken tenders) grilled to juicy perfection

2) UISEONG GARLIC FRIED RICE

- premium viseong garlic, kkari pepper, egg yolk, a touch of soy sauce

3) BIBIM NOODLES

- flavorful gochujang sauce, fresh vegetables

4) SGO CHEONGGUK DOENJANG STEW

-traditional korean stew, rich cheongguk doenjang broth, tofu, vegetables

5) NURUNGJI SIKHYE (non-alcoholic)

- traditional sweet korean scorched rice drink

6) EARL GREY (alcoholic)

- infused gin, sparkling water, citrus

... Read moreIf you're exploring Korean BBQ spots in Singapore, Song Gye Ok in Telok Ayer is a must-visit for an authentic experience. Beyond their signature assorted grilled chicken platter featuring rare cuts like boneless neck fillet and chicken heart, the sides truly complement the meal. For instance, the Uiseong garlic fried rice uses premium garlic that adds a fragrant punch, perfectly balanced with a hint of soy sauce and kkari pepper. The bibim noodles come tossed in a flavorful gochujang sauce with fresh vegetables, offering a spicy, refreshing contrast to the grilled meats. Another highlight is their traditional Sgo Cheongguk Doenjang stew, a hearty Korean broth with tofu and vegetables that comforts the palate after the smoky chicken. To wash down the food, I recommend trying the Nurungji Sikhye, a traditional sweet Korean scorched rice drink that's both refreshing and nostalgic. If you're in the evening mood, the Earl Grey cocktail—a delightful mix of infused gin, sparkling water, and citrus—adds a sophisticated touch to your dinner. The location at 113 Telok Ayer Street is cozy and friendly, replicating Korea’s vibe without the wait times famous for this brand. From my visit, I noticed how the chicken is expertly grilled to be crunchy outside and tender inside, which truly 'hits different.' Whether you're a fan of classic Korean BBQ or interested in unique specialty cuts, this place offers an unparalleled BBQ experience in Singapore's bustling food scene. Definitely worth the trip, even if you’re coming from places further away. Planning your visit around their operating hours—11am to 3pm for lunch and 5pm to 10pm for dinner—ensures you get the freshest servings.
